Nancy Conley 1780–1819 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 1780

Birth Location: Ashe, North Carolina, United States

Death Date: 1819

Death Location: Delhart, Virginia, United States

Father: John Connelly

Mother: Sarah Wilson

Spouse(s): Bennett Rector

Children(s): Noah Rector

In 1780, Nancy Conley entered the world in Ashe, North Carolina, United States, born to John Connelly And Sarah Wilson. Nancy Conley married Bennett Henry Rector, and had children including Noah Rector. Nancy Conley passed away in 1819 in Delhart, Virginia, United States.
